Savills are delighted to present to the open market Thomond, Shanakiel, Sunday's Well
A superb, 1950's detached home in good decorative order perched on a unique and private south facing site with frontage onto both the main and secondary Shanakiel Roads.
Upon arrival you are greeted by a recessed entrance with a stone archway that opens to a large driveway with plenty of parking space. The old stone walls dating back to the 1850's.
This is laid in gravel and surrounded by mature hedging and planting.
Stepping inside Thomond, you will find a porch and guest lavatory on your right-hand side, from here, you will come to the main entrance hallway. The lounge is on your right-hand side, which is a beautiful room with a dual aspect overlooking the gardens with a bow window to the front and a Portland Stone fireplace offering itself as a charming focal point. Making your way back to the hallway, the dining room is on your right-hand side alongside the family room. Both rooms overlook the gardens beyond with access to the terrace from the family room. The kitchen/breakfast room is at the end of the main entrance hall. It is a spacious room overlooking the front and rear gardens. From here, you will find access to a cloakroom, the garage, an external access point and another WC.
Making your way upstairs reveals three double rooms and two large single rooms and the main bathroom. With the elevated nature of the property, the front facing bedrooms have charming views overlooking UCC and Cork City making for a truly unique feature of this special home.
The site and gardens are a true rarity to the open market and indeed this close to Cork city. Making up about one acre in size, there is an array of plant life dotted throughout with a large level lawn, flowerbeds and a terrace. The boundaries are well defined with old stone walls enclosing the site beautifully and adding to the privacy.
Thomond is ideally situated for anybody looking to be close to the convenience of the city whilst living in a beautiful private home secluded from view with ample space and gardens. The property is well located with UCC, CUH, Cork City centre and all essential and social amenities within short driving distance
